About Crown Lift Trucks Ltd

Since its entry into the material handling industry in the 1960s, Crown Equipment Corporation has earned a reputation for exceptional product design, engineering and manufacturing of its award-winning line of electric lift trucks. From our smallest pallet truck to our highest lifting VNA truck, our goal is to always provide the user with the safest, most efficient and ergonomic forklift truck possible. Crown supports customers with a wide selection of electric forklift trucks ranging from pallet trucks to very narrow-aisle VNA trucks.

Our brand promise is: “Crown designs, manufactures, distributes, services and supports material handling products that provide customers with superior value.”

Quality and performance are the foundation of Crown’s success. Since our inception, our company culture has always been about people performing and working as a team to ensure that quality is built into every forklift truck we make.

Crown’s headquarters, manufacturing facilities and network of branches offer diverse and challenging careers in a broad range of professional and vocational roles.

Job Description

Deliver a high level of customer satisfaction; support the FSM in daily field activities, including technical support and specialist installations. Promote a high level of Safe Working practices. You will need to be an effective communicator, forming strong links to both the Field Service Engineering Team and Back Office functions.

The individual will be expected to carry out fundamental Field Service Engineering tasks as well as supporting the FSM in a Team Leader capacity as outlined below.

Key Responsibilities

  • Resource Management
  • Truck Installations
  • Profit and Loss
  • Operational Efficiency
  • Safety and Risk Management

Responsibilities Details

  • Resource Management
    • Review Engineer performance with Field Service Manager monthly.
    • Review jobs per day.
    • Review chargeable hours per Engineer.
    • Review training requirements.
    • Monitor and Co-ordinate monthly PM Schedule/ WIP in conjunction with the Front Desk.
    • Undertake Engineer Audits as required.
  • Truck Installations
    • Effectively manage specialist trucks installations.
    • Monitor and adhere to outlined budgeted costs.
    • Carry out detailed and timely site surveys prior to installations.
    • Ensure all Method Statements and Risk assessments are up to date and adhered to.
  • Profit and Loss
    • Monitor costs and revenues with the FSM.
    • Support in achievement of targeted PM’s in the month complete, and achieved within targeted PM times.
    • Maximise First Time Fix by supporting the FSM.
  • Operational Efficiency
    • Develop a comprehensive understanding of Crown systems.
  • Safety and Risk Management
    • Lead by example in promoting a safe working environment for all.
